How to Know What Supplements to Take?Written by Wendy Tarlow These days, it seems like everyone's supplement cabinet is packed with vitamin and herbal supplements, pep pills, or the latest weight loss miracle pill. We have come a long way from taking a Once-a-Day Multivitamin--Now drugstores carry many different choices. But do we need them? What do we really know about those supplements we take diligently every day? Supplements have many health benefits, but they can also have huge drawbacks. I have remained a huge believer in getting most of my nutrients from fresh foods while remaining aware that there are major benefits to following herbal trends: boosting the immune system or balancing our increasingly growing stressful lives.
